We are a Non-Profit, Social Enterprise of the Fairfield County Board of Developmental Disabilities

A Social Enterprise can be either for-profit or non-profit. Art & Clay on Main and Square 7 are both Non-Profit with a 501c3 federal tax status.

We are mission driven to provide opportunities that promote independence. We do this through permanent employment, termed internships, social engagement and community involvement. We promote a culture of kindness and inclusion throughout our businesses, where all walks of life are welcomed and treated with equality. The other piece of our mission, as part of Fairfield DD, is to help bring about a vibrant community.  We make our impact in this way with community outreach by participating in free events such as the United Way Day of Action, Art Walk, Festival Fair Day, Saturday Cinemas, Seed of Change at Rising Park, and several times throughout the year we offer free live music.  We offer art instruction to all abilitiesWe also “take our show on the road” by offering registration based classes and workshops at locations throughout Fairfield County (schools, parks, farms, etc), to reach people who may not be able to get to our downtown studio.  We advertise these and all our events, on our website and social media pages, throughout the year.

A social enterprise (SE) is a business that intentionally integrates social impact as a non-negotiable component of its business model. There are always two goals for SEs: to achieve social, cultural, community economic and/or environmental outcomes; and, to earn revenue. In short, the social purpose and underlying mission are at the heart of every business decision made in SEs.  Art & Clay and Square Seven are proud to be a part of the social enterprise movement in Central Ohio.
